byronczimmer wrote:...
TL/DR: Will STEAM users:
1/ only be given stable versions
2/ be given all updates, experimental or not
3/ have some form of choice
Point 3 is it, as it is now. In Steam you can opt in beta, which means you get the experimental versions, or do it not and get only the stable versions.
